Top 5 Virtual Fitness Programs on Android in Romania - Q1 2023
Discover the performance trends of the top 5 virtual fitness apps on Android in Romania for Q1 2023, including weekly downloads, revenue, and active users.
In the first quarter of 2023, Romania saw notable performance trends among the top 5 virtual fitness programs on the Android platform. The data, provided by Sensor Tower, reveals insights into weekly downloads, revenue, and active user metrics.
yoga-go: Yoga For Weight Loss experienced fluctuating weekly revenue, peaking at around $3.2K in the first week of January. The app saw a significant drop in downloads from 7.6K in the first week to just under 1K by the end of March. Active users also declined from 14.1K to 3.1K over the quarter.
strava: Run, Bike, Hike maintained a consistent performance with weekly revenue hovering around $1K towards the end of March. Downloads showed a mid-quarter rise, reaching 844 in the week of March 20. Active users remained robust, peaking at 26K in mid-March.
Fitbit saw weekly revenue mostly stable, fluctuating between $400 and $1K. Downloads remained steady, with a slight increase to 613 in the last week of March. Active users stayed consistent around the 7.5K mark throughout the quarter.
Home Fitness Coach: FitCoach had variable revenue, peaking at $1.1K at the end of January. Downloads spiked to 4.1K in late January but tapered off to 688 by the end of March. Active users saw a high of 10.3K at the end of January, decreasing to 3.7K by the quarter's end.
Workout Planner Muscle Booster showed steady weekly revenue, reaching $694 in the last week of March. Downloads were highest at the start of the quarter with 1.2K but dropped to 106 by the end of March. Active users also declined from 3.4K in early January to 1.2K by the end of the quarter.
